A253822 Indices of centered triangular numbers (A005448) which are also octagonal numbers (A000567).

Comments

Also positive integers y in the solutions to 6*x^2 - 3*y^2 - 4*x + 3*y - 2 = 0, the corresponding values of x being A253821.

Examples

			256 is in the sequence because the 256th centered triangular number is 97921, which is also the 181st octagonal number.

Formula

a(n) = a(n-1)+1154*a(n-2)-1154*a(n-3)-a(n-4)+a(n-5).
G.f.: x*(255*x^3+577*x^2-255*x-1) / ((x-1)*(x^2-34*x+1)*(x^2+34*x+1)).
